Document Information

Type: Handwritten note / evidence exhibit
File Size: 281 KB
Summary

This document is a handwritten note (Government Exhibit 602) in which the author expresses excitement about a wealthy individual (name redacted) buying them a ticket to visit. The author mentions not having seen him for almost a year and expresses a hope that he might help pay for or facilitate entry into college, while noting they are trying not to get their hopes up to avoid disappointment.
